
Game Overview
Cursed Crew turns the romantic fantasy of pirate command into a frantic battle against hunger, mutiny, monsters, and an apparently inescapable supernatural fate. You captain a cursed vessel condemned to roam hostile seas, where every voyage asks whether you can keep the ship afloat long enough to uncover a way out. Its tone balances swashbuckling adventure with the constant pressure of a survival roguelite: a full pantry, a rested crew, and a well-aimed cannon broadside can matter as much as courage. Calm stretches of sailing can collapse into chaos when pirates, storms, sea beasts, or internal unrest strike.
Command begins with plotting routes, choosing narrative events, gathering supplies, and deciding where hard-won treasure goes. Crew members handle practical work such as steering, cooking, fishing, construction, and repairs, but they need direction when emergencies pile up or combat erupts. Naval encounters involve loading and firing cannons, using different ammunition to damage enemy ships, and deploying harpoons to pull close for boarding actions with blades, firearms, and explosives. Morale is the system holding everything together: victories, sleep, food, and grog raise spirits, while starvation, losses, and death can make sailors refuse orders, smash equipment, stop working, or launch a mutiny.
The strongest appeal lies in how its management systems feed directly into action. A shortage of food is not merely a menu penalty; it can turn a desperate fight into a disaster because unhappy hands fail at their jobs when fires need extinguishing and cannons need manning. Enemy variety also keeps runs unpredictable, ranging from rival pirates and undead crews to sharks, ratmen, ghosts, and massive ocean predators. Players who enjoy the crew crises of FTL or the organized chaos of RimWorld, but want them wrapped in a nautical adventure, should find plenty to like here; newcomers can learn through its immediate hands-on problems, while roguelite veterans will appreciate the risk of every decision.
